What is a Bobcat (Skid Steer) and What Does it Do?

A Bobcat (skid steer loader) is a small, highly manoeuvrable machine used across construction, landscaping and agriculture. With quick-attach attachments it can dig, lift, trench, drill and load — making it a versatile on-site tool.

Common Uses

  • Site clearance, backfilling and trenching
  • Material handling with pallet forks
  • Drilling and breaking with specialised attachments
  • Landscaping and small-scale earthworks

Course Content — What You Will Learn

  • Skid steer controls and steering techniques
  • Attachment types, quick-attach safe procedures and hydraulics safety
  • Digging, grading and loading techniques
  • Stability, tipping risk and ground condition assessment
  • Maintenance checks, greasing points and daily servicing
  • Practical assessment: attachment swaps, manoeuvres and task execution
